连云港网站关键字优化市场怎样制作企业的网站
web/
2025/9/29 15:59:58/
文章来源:
连云港网站关键字优化市场,怎样制作企业的网站,建网站中企动力,杭州网站推广优化哪里好MFC--CColorDialog的使用
2012-05-07 11:05:32| 分类#xff1a; 学习mfc/c | 标签#xff1a; |字号大中小 订阅 要在类中定义一个存储颜色的变量COLORREF m_color; 创建一个按钮#xff0c;用来调用CColorDialog#xff0c;用以改变静态文本的颜色#xff0c; 学习mfc/c | 标签 |字号大中小 订阅 要在类中定义一个存储颜色的变量 COLORREF m_color; 创建一个按钮用来调用CColorDialog用以改变静态文本的颜色静态文本需改变ID才可以对静态文本进行文本的编辑 想要得到的文本文字的颜色需要在oninitDialog函数中进行初始化 m_myStaticEdithellonihao;// m_colorRGB(255,0,0);初始化颜色变量 GetDlgItem(IDC_MY_STATIC)-InvalidateRect(NULL);创新刷一遍窗口 UpdateData(FALSE); void CMyDlg::OnButton1()
{
// TODO: Add your control notification handler code here
CColorDialog colorDia;
if (colorDia.DoModal()IDOK)
{
m_colorcolorDia.GetColor();
GetDlgItem(IDC_MY_STATIC)-InvalidateRect(NULL);
}
} HBRUSH CMyDlg::OnCtlColor(CDC* pDC, CWnd* pWnd, UINT nCtlColor) { HBRUSH hbr CDialog::OnCtlColor(pDC, pWnd, nCtlColor); // TODO: Change any attributes of the DC here UpdateData(TRUE); // if (pWnd-GetDlgCtrlID()IDC_MY_STATIC) //判断是静态文本 { pDC-SetTextColor(m_color); } UpdateData(FALSE); // TODO: Return a different brush if the default is not desired return hbr; }
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/83979.shtml
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!